* Marc Whitten, Corporate VP Xbox LIVE. Talking the new kinect, the real name of Prject Natal. Stupid name or what?
Regardless, the gesture-based unit looks really interesting. It uses facial recognition to log you in when you wave at it. It uses a new interface to browse content, and it even uses voice control. Cool. And man, I wish we had Zune in Oz.
What's also cool about Kinect is that it turns the Xbox into that eat device from Bladerunner - talking at your TV has never looked so good. "Xbox, pause. Stop." Heh.
Then there's the scial side of Kinect, which makes for rather elegant social networking. Live video chatting - looks like we're living in the future. About time. Video chatting while watching movies or news is pretty smooth.

Ubisoft's also bring a game to Kinect - Your Shape, a fitness game. It uses the full body sensing system of Kinect, scanning your body and getting full measuremtns of height and other dimensions to tailor exercises for you. Annoyingly, t looks really interesting. It even has martial arts... odd.

* Big news - new Xbox 360 is shipping to retailers today - smaller, sleeker, 250GB, drive built in wifi, for $US299. Like.
